    Patek Philippe Museum

    If you are in Geneva on vacation or if you have a few hours to spend in the city, you can’t miss the beautiful Musée International d'Horlogerie (Patek Philippe Museum), a magnificent place where you can learn about the history of watches and admire unique specimens. The museum is located in beautiful historical building close to Plainpalais, right next to MAMCO. Geneva Clock Museum showcases the evolution of clocks dating back to the 15th century. Initially adorned with religious symbols and meant solely for men, the clocks later evolved into more refined and gender-inclusive designs.

    The Patek Philippe Museum tour offers a comprehensive exploration across four levels, starting from the ground floor and progressing through the third, second, and first floors.

    Ground floor: the collection of workbenches and tools used for the manual production of the exquisite timepieces.

    Third floor: Patek Philippe’s historical archives, together with a library containing books on clock physics and mechanics, personal correspondence from Patek Philippe, and a collection of portraits and snuffboxes in miniature painting on enamel.

    Second floor: the antique collection, from the sixteenth to the mid-nineteenth century

    First floor: the history of the renowned Patek Philippe collections, displaying a wide array of clocks such as decorative wall clocks, metronomes, and those with global time zones, spanning from the 18th to the 21st century.

    You can enjoy a Patek Philippe Museum guided tour, offering insights into the watchmaking heritage showcased in the museum's collections. Public guided tours are available every Saturday at 2 pm in French and 2:30 pm in English, lasting approximately 2 hours. Additionally, private guided tours can be arranged by appointment. The Patek Philippe ticket prices are as follows: CHF 10 for adults, CHF 7 for AVS/AI/unemployed/students aged 18-25, CHF 5 per person for groups of 10 or more, and children under 18 can enter for free.

    Things to do near Patek Philippe Museum

    These activities near the Patek Philippe Museum offer a diverse range of experiences, from cultural and historical exploration to relaxing and indulging in the beauty of Geneva.

    This beautiful Parc des Bastions is just a short walk from the museum and offers a relaxing green space where you can enjoy a leisurely stroll or have a picnic. Don't miss the iconic Reformation Wall, featuring statues of key figures from the Protestant Reformation.

    Located nearby, this bustling Place Neuve square is a cultural hub with various theaters, including the Grand Théâtre de Genève and the Conservatory of Music. Enjoy a performance or simply soak in the vibrant atmosphere.

    Geneva's oldest private residence, Maison Tavel, turned museum, provides a fascinating insight into the city's history, showcasing medieval artifacts and exhibits related to the town's development.

    On weekends, the Plainpalais Square hosts a vibrant Plainpalais Flea Market where you can find antiques, vintage goods, books, and quirky treasures. Take a leisurely stroll through the charming Old Town's cobbled streets and admire the historic architecture, boutiques, cafes, and landmarks like the Town Hall and St. Pierre Cathedral.
